Atwood Magazine is proud to be premiering “LNT,” the debut single from dynamic 14-year-old Russian artist Sophie Fay. A “Scorpio star-child” who includes the likes of Travis Scott, Frank Ocean, Ray Charles and Rachmaninov in her list of musical influences, Fay weaves vast melodies over tight beats to mold an intricate and compelling introductory single that demands multiple listens.

“It was 1am when I went to my piano and wrote ‘LNT,'” Fay recalls. “The meaning of this single might seem really unclear on the surface for some people, but it becomes clearer when you actually read the lyrics. I made the song about six months ago and I was just shocked how the society and stereotypes can affect people’s minds. ‘LNT’ might seem dark, but it’s just who Sophie Fay is.”

It would be an understatement to say 2017 has been a tense year, globally. From her viewpoint in Moscow, Fay observes these tense, heavy feelings, picking up on the thick darkness that has been surrounding us, engulfing us in a cloud.

There are many ways to deal with this sensation. Fay’s debut embraces the “darkness,” questioning concepts many of us might take for granted. “Real friends, do they exist?” she implores. “Love is so fake. What really matters to this world?” Hers is a search for meaning, for understanding, and for purpose. The artist’s road may be long and difficult, but with such an inquisitive, knowing start, Sophie Fay just may have what it takes to survive.
